Job Summary
AECOM are seeking an experienced Design Manager.
Outcomes:
-
Support the Alliance in the delivery of multidisciplinary projects compliant with Network Rail Standards and Business Process Documentation to budget and defined timescales.
-
Lead the creation and manage the delivery of the survey and design programmes for GRIP 1-8; ensuring sufficient competent resource is identified and sourced to achieve the programme deliverables.
-
Act as the primary point of contact for all reporting of survey and design programme progress and deliverables to the wider Alliance team.
Responsibilities:
-
Line management of relevant designers and surveyors
-
Lead allocation of survey and design resources to meet the programme
-
Create and manage survey strategy for the Alliance
-
Create and manage the survey and design programmes
-
Report progress to plan as required
-
Escalate concerns and adjust resources to react to programme changes
-
Monitor design deliverables for each project
-
Hold regular programme progress meetings with delivery team
-
Hold regular programme progress reviews with Contractors Engineering Managers and Designated Project Engineers - reviewing programme and resources across all of design and engineering covering GRIP 1-8
-
Produce monthly MBR report for design and engineering
-
Input key design programme milestones & deliverables into P6 GRIP4Track templates with Planner and mange progress updates periodically with Planner
-
Manage designer competencies and licences with support of Contractors Engineering Managers
-
Support the Contractors Engineering Manager with management of a technical query process
-
Attend cascade briefing of technical standards and changes to technical standards
-
Lead the management of document transmittal and document control of design deliverables to the wider Alliance team.
